Meatballs with a lot of sauce are the absolute best!
For the meatballs you’ll need:
- 1 1/2 lbs of ground beef
- 3/4 cup quick oats
- 1 cup milk
- 4 tablespoons of finely chopped onions
- 1 1/2 teaspoons of kosher salt
- 3 teaspoons of ground pepper (I just sprinkle a TON on top)
- 5 or 6 tablespoons cooking oil
- 1/2 cup all purpose flour
In a large bowl combine the quick oats and milk with the beef. Add in the salt, onions, and pepper and mix thoroughly. Using a your hands or a spoon roll the meat into table spoon sized balls and place on a plate or tray. Once all of the meat has been rolled out place the meatballs in the fridge for 40 minutes or until they’re firm.
Once the meatballs have firmed up in the fridge, preheat the oven to 350° measure out the 1/2 cup of flour in a separate bowl. One by one roll the meatballs around in the flour until each one is completely covered.
Once the meatballs are covered in the flour dump the cooking oil in a pan and brown the meatballs. As they finish browning on each side place them in a casserole dish and prepare to make your sauce.
Sauce Ingredients:
- 1 cup of ketchup
- 2 tablespoons of sugar
- 3 tablespoons of white vinegar
- 2 tablespoons of Worcestershire sauce
- 6 – 8 tablespoons of finely chopped onions
- a few dashes of your favorite hot sauce
Mix all of the sauce ingredients together in a bowl and pour over the meatballs. I usually double the sauce recipe because after the meatballs have baked we use the extra sauce in the pan to pour over our meatball as they are served.
